Why memory matters in crossword solving
Memory plays a central role in every crossword puzzle. When you read crossword clues, your brain searches for stored information, patterns, and associations. This process strengthens recall and reinforces connections between words, meanings, and experiences.
Unlike passive activities, crosswords require active thinking. You are not just recognizing information, you are retrieving it. That act of retrieval is one of the most effective ways to support long-term memory. Each time you remember a word, an abbreviation, or a familiar clue pattern, you reinforce your brain’s ability to access that information again.
Over time, regular crossword solving can help with:
- Word recall and verbal memory
- Pattern recognition
- Focus and sustained attention
- Flexible thinking and problem-solving
These benefits apply to people of all ages and experience levels, which helps explain why crosswords remain so popular across generations.
How the crossword grid challenges your brain
The crossword grid is more than a collection of empty squares. It is a structured mental workout. Each answer must fit both the clue and the grid, while also intersecting correctly with other words.
This structure forces your brain to hold multiple pieces of information at once. You might remember a partial answer, test it mentally, discard it, and return to it later. That process strengthens working memory, which is the ability to temporarily store and manipulate information.
As you move back and forth across the grid, you are constantly switching between clues, letters, and ideas. This mental flexibility helps keep memory active and responsive.
Vocabulary growth and long-term memory
One of the clearest ways crossword puzzles improve memory is through vocabulary expansion. Crosswords introduce you to new words, unusual spellings, and alternative meanings. Even familiar words may appear in unexpected contexts.
When you encounter a new word in a crossword puzzle, you are more likely to remember it because:
- You actively worked to uncover it
- It appeared in a meaningful context
- It connected with crossing answers in the grid
For example, constructors often rely on short but versatile words that appear again and again. Learning these common entries builds a mental library that becomes easier to access with practice.
Over time, solvers develop a strong internal crossword dictionary, which supports faster recall and stronger verbal memory in everyday language use.
Wordplay and memory flexibility
Crossword clues often rely on wordplay, which encourages flexible thinking. Anagrams, abbreviations, homophones, and double meanings all require the solver to move beyond literal definitions.
This type of mental stretching is valuable for memory because it trains the brain to form multiple associations with a single word or idea. Instead of storing information in a rigid way, your brain learns to retrieve it from different angles.
For instance, a clue like:
“Mixed-up note (3)”
A beginner might first think of music. Recognizing that “mixed-up” signals an anagram helps you rearrange the letters of “note” to get “EON.” That small mental shift strengthens your ability to recognize patterns and retrieve stored knowledge creatively.

Solving strategies that strengthen memory
Using effective solving strategies not only helps you complete puzzles faster but also improves how your brain stores and retrieves information.
Helpful strategies include:
- Starting with easy clues to build confidence and activate memory
- Filling in partial answers and returning later
- Using crossing letters to trigger recall
- Noticing repeated clue types and formats
- Learning common abbreviations used by constructors
Beginners often worry about looking things up. Using a crossword dictionary or checking answers occasionally is not a failure. In fact, confirming a word after effort can help lock it into memory more effectively.

Common mistakes and how to avoid them
Even experienced solvers fall into habits that limit memory benefits. Being aware of these can help you get more out of each puzzle.
Common mistakes include:
- Rushing through clues without thinking about why an answer fits
- Ignoring wordplay indicators like “briefly” or “mixed”
- Filling answers without checking crossings
- Avoiding unfamiliar vocabulary instead of learning it
Taking a moment to understand each solution, even after finishing the puzzle, helps transform short-term success into long-term memory gains.
